Alteration in the temporal organisation of insulin secretion in type 2 (non-insulin-dependent) diabetic patients under continuous enteral nutrition.

Abstract

Concomitant oscillations of plasma glucose, insulin and C-peptide levels with a period of about 80 min between peak levels have been identified in normal man. To determine whether these oscillations persist in Type 2 (non-insulin-dependent) diabetic patients, peripheral plasma levels of glucose, insulin and C-peptide were measured at 10 min intervals over 12 h in six patients and in six matched control subjects during continuous enteral nutrition (90 kcal.h-1;50% carbohydrate, 35% fat, 15% protein). The insulin secretion rate was estimated from peripheral C-peptide levels using an open two-compartment model. For the control subjects, mean plasma glucose, insulin and insulin secretion profiles rose sharply and then attained a steady-state; in contrast, for the diabetic patients, the mean insulin and insulin secretion profiles were characterized by a slow ascending trend throughout the day. Mean glucose levels rose sharply and reached higher levels than in the control subjects. The individual 12 h profiles revealed synchronous oscillations of plasma glucose, plasma insulin, and insulin secretion in the control subjects. In the diabetic patients, the number of plasma insulin and insulin secretion pulses was significantly lower; they had a smaller amplitude and were less frequently associated with the glucose pulses. However, plasma glucose levels had a similar oscillatory pattern in the diabetic patients compared with the control subjects, albeit with a higher absolute amplitude. The poor association between glucose and insulin secretion pulses in the diabetic patients suggests that insulin pulses are insufficient to account for the glucose pulses.(ABSTRACT TRUNCATED AT 250 WORDS)

摘要

在正常男性中已发现血浆葡萄糖、胰岛素和C肽水平存在伴随振荡,峰值水平之间的周期约为80分钟。为了确定这些振荡在2型(非胰岛素依赖型)糖尿病患者中是否持续存在,在连续肠内营养(90千卡·小时⁻¹;50%碳水化合物、35%脂肪、15%蛋白质)期间,对6名患者和6名匹配的对照受试者每隔10分钟测量12小时外周血浆葡萄糖、胰岛素和C肽水平。使用开放双室模型从外周C肽水平估计胰岛素分泌率。对于对照受试者,平均血浆葡萄糖、胰岛素和胰岛素分泌曲线急剧上升,然后达到稳态;相比之下,对于糖尿病患者,平均胰岛素和胰岛素分泌曲线的特征是全天呈缓慢上升趋势。平均葡萄糖水平急剧上升,达到比对照受试者更高的水平。个体12小时曲线显示对照受试者血浆葡萄糖、血浆胰岛素和胰岛素分泌存在同步振荡。在糖尿病患者中,血浆胰岛素和胰岛素分泌脉冲的数量明显较低;它们的幅度较小,与葡萄糖脉冲的关联频率较低。然而,与对照受试者相比,糖尿病患者的血浆葡萄糖水平具有相似的振荡模式,尽管绝对幅度更高。糖尿病患者中葡萄糖与胰岛素分泌脉冲之间的不良关联表明胰岛素脉冲不足以解释葡萄糖脉冲。(摘要截断于250字)
